Output dc3c01ac49cfc13931c6f4ce34143251e145f9f62823426f909cf2e18a579ddd:0

value
410660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b08758bd2e9a282bbaa4a8b5cd5f91358d6aca4 OP_EQUAL
address
39zMYkegDtYEGBHBYSYGBeyoj1b1qw34gQ
transaction
dc3c01ac49cfc13931c6f4ce34143251e145f9f62823426f909cf2e18a579ddd
confirmations
385901
spent
true